Genestealer Cults Looted Vindicator Rockgrinder

Very quick and dirty slap job. My girlfriend is a dirty xeno lover and seeing as my Vindicators haven't been on the table since the beginning of 8th, I decided to convert one up for her as a Goliath Rockgrinder. This project took approximately 5 hours from start to finish. I was able to get messy with my airbrush and simply painted over the previous colour scheme (exactly as the cultists would). The point was to defile this magnificent piece of Imperial engineering, mount a new turret onto it. I defaced the Aquila and chapter symbols on it. At some point, a Cultist with a spraycan and a stencil crawled all over the tank with great enthusiasm to mark the vehicle as their own (astute viewers will see that the spray on the turret is upside-down. Neophyte cultists aren't artistes.) The model was basically sprayed red, touched up in black and drybrushed liberally with Necron Compound. I also did a once-over using sponged Runefang steel for more chipping. I followed GW's guides on [graffiti](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=lZVcHc-7nbs) and [propaganda posters](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=SgKlrzOJvRs) for the extra decor. Some favourite slogans of this uprising were scrawled onto the vehicle haphazardly and someone stuck a propaganda poster onto the side. 'Goliath Rockgrinder' no. 13 is now ready to serve the four-armed emperor. The model is a counts-as Goliath Rockgrinder, with appropriately large dozer blade and weaponry (I bolted a long-barreled gun to the front to serve as a heavy stubber) Only real conversion work was the extra turret, which came from a Dust Tactics Allied M3 Walker kit. It's not something I recommend, as DUST is another pricey game and buying the models for conversion purposes is out of most people's budget, but I was lucky enough to have that turret lying around.
